Why Buying Used Items Online is a Smart Choice
Opting to buy used items through online platforms provides numerous advantages that appeal to a broad spectrum of shoppers. Here are some key reasons why this trend continues to grow:
- Cost Savings: Used products are typically priced significantly lower than new counterparts, enabling consumers to access high-quality items at a fraction of the cost.
- Environmental Benefits: Buying secondhand reduces waste and decreases the demand for new manufacturing, thereby contributing to a more sustainable planet.
- Access to Unique and Vintage Items: Online marketplaces often feature rare, one-of-a-kind, or vintage goods that are not available in traditional retail stores.
- Global Reach: The internet connects buyers and sellers from around the world, expanding options beyond local markets.
- Opportunity for Negotiation: Many used item platforms allow buyers to negotiate prices, enabling even greater savings.
Top Features to Look for in Websites to Buy Used Items
Choosing the right platform for shopping for used items ensures a safer, more satisfying purchasing experience. Consider these essential features:
- Secure Payment Options: Look for websites that offer encrypted, reliable payment methods to protect your financial information.
- Reputation and User Feedback: Platforms with positive reviews and transparent seller ratings help mitigate risks of fraud.
- Detailed Listings: High-quality photos, comprehensive descriptions, and clear specifications ensure you know exactly what you're buying.
- Return and Refund Policies: Certain platforms provide buyer protection policies that facilitate returns if items don't meet expectations.
- Customer Support: Responsive and helpful customer service enhances the overall shopping experience.

1. eBay: The Global Marketplace for Used and Vintage Goods
eBay remains the pioneer and leader in online resale. Its auction-style listings and buy-now options provide flexible pathways to acquire used products at competitive prices. The platform covers virtually every category – from electronics and fashion to collectibles and vehicles.
- Advantages: Extensive inventory, buyer protections, secure payment via PayPal, active community of sellers and buyers.
- Tips: Use filters to search for "used" condition and review seller feedback carefully.
2. Craigslist and Local Classifieds: Find Used Items Near You
Craigslist offers a straightforward platform for buying used items locally. It’s ideal for quick transactions, face-to-face exchanges, and avoiding shipping costs. The platform relies on user-generated ads, so buyer diligence is crucial.
- Advantages: No middleman, off-the-grid deals, potential for bargaining.
- Tips: Always meet in public places, verify item condition directly, and avoid upfront payments.
3. Facebook Marketplace: Social Shopping for Used Goods
Facebook Marketplace leverages social networks to facilitate buying and selling locally. Users can browse listings based on their location, communicate easily, and assess seller profiles before completing transactions.
- Advantages: Easy interface, integrated messaging, trusted community environment.
- Tips: Check seller ratings, ask for additional photos, and negotiate prices respectfully.

5. Specialized Niche Platforms: Find Unique Used Items
Beyond general marketplaces, specialized websites cater to specific categories such as vintage clothing, collectibles, or used electronics. Examples include:
- Etsy: Vintage and handmade crafts.
- Reverb: Used musical instruments and gear.
- Swappa: Used smartphones, tablets, and tech gadgets.
- Gazelle: Refurbished used electronics with warranty.
How to Maximize Your Experience When Shopping for Used Items Online
To ensure a smooth, successful purchase from websites to buy used items, follow these expert tips:
- Do Your Homework: Research the item's market value, condition, and seller reputation.
- Ask for Detailed Photos and Descriptions: Request additional images or specifications if the listing lacks detail.
- Communicate Clearly: Pose specific questions regarding the item's condition, history, or authenticity.
- Use Secure Payment Methods: Always prefer platforms that offer buyer protection, and avoid wire transfers or cash payments to strangers.
- Inspect the Item Upon Receipt: Immediately verify the product matches the listing description, and document any issues.
- Be Patient and Persistent: Finding the perfect used item at the right price may require some time and negotiation.
